Celebrating the Hispanic Community: Embracing Seasonal and Local Produce in Hispanic Cuisine

Introduction: The Hispanic community has contributed immensely to the culinary world, enriching it with a vibrant array of flavors and ingredients. Central to the Hispanic culinary experience is the use of seasonal and locally sourced produce. In this blog post, we will delve into the significance of seasonal and local produce in Hispanic cuisine, exploring its cultural and environmental aspects. 1. Seasonality: A Way to Connect with Nature In Hispanic cuisine, ingredients are valued for their freshness and quality. Seasonal produce takes center stage in traditional recipes, with each season showcasing its unique range of fruits, vegetables, and herbs. By embracing what nature readily offers, the Hispanic community demonstrates a deep connection with the environment and an appreciation for the natural rhythms of growth and harvest. 2. Flavors that Evoke Culture Seasonal fruits and vegetables feature prominently in traditional Hispanic dishes, contributing distinct flavors and aromas. From the tangy sweetness of summer tomatoes to the earthy richness of winter squash, every ingredient adds a layer of authenticity to the cuisine. By incorporating these flavors, Hispanic communities pass on their cultural heritage through generations, preserving traditional recipes and techniques. 3. Supporting Local Farmers and Sustainable Practices Choosing locally sourced produce not only benefits the environment but also supports local farmers within the Hispanic community. By purchasing fruits and vegetables from nearby farms or farmers' markets, individuals contribute to the local economy and help reduce the carbon footprint associated with long-distance transportation. Additionally, supporting sustainable farming practices encourages the preservation of local biodiversity and the protection of traditional growing methods. 4. Seasonal and Local Recipes to Try To fully immerse ourselves in the Hispanic culinary experience, here are a few seasonal and locally inspired recipes to try: - Summer: Gazpacho - A refreshing chilled soup made with ripe tomatoes, cucumbers, bell peppers, and herbs. - Autumn: Calabaza en Tacha - A delicious dessert made from slow-cooked pumpkin, simmered in a piloncillo (unrefined cane sugar) syrup. - Winter: Menudo - A hearty soup made with tripe, hominy, and chili, commonly enjoyed during the festive holiday season. - Spring: Ensalada de Primavera - A vibrant salad showcasing seasonal greens, radishes, avocado, and citrus fruits, drizzled with a zesty lime vinaigrette. Conclusion: Embracing the use of seasonal and locally sourced produce is an essential aspect of Hispanic cuisine. Not only does it lend authenticity and depth of flavor to dishes, but it also serves as a means of connecting with nature and embracing sustainable practices. By celebrating the vibrant blend of cultures within the Hispanic community, we can enjoy the beauty and richness of Hispanic cuisine while also supporting local farmers and the environment. So, let's gather in the kitchen, explore seasonal ingredients, and indulge in the delicious flavors of this remarkable culinary heritage. Buen provecho!
